Project Overview

The project topic "Application of Remote Sensing Techniques for Monitoring Land Use Changes in Urban Areas" focuses on the utilization of remote sensing technology to track and analyze land use changes within urban areas. Urban areas are dynamic environments experiencing continuous transformations due to factors like population growth, urbanization, infrastructure development, and environmental changes. Monitoring these changes is crucial for urban planning, resource management, environmental conservation, and sustainable development. Remote sensing involves collecting data from a distance using sensors mounted on satellites, aircraft, drones, or ground-based instruments. This technology enables the acquisition of valuable information about land cover, land use patterns, and changes over time. By employing various remote sensing techniques such as satellite imagery, LiDAR (Light Detection and Ranging), and aerial photography, researchers can capture detailed spatial information about urban landscapes. The project aims to leverage remote sensing techniques to monitor and analyze land use changes in urban areas with a specific focus on understanding the dynamics of urban growth, identifying land cover modifications, and assessing the impact of human activities on the environment. By using advanced image processing and spatial analysis methods, the research seeks to provide valuable insights into urban land use dynamics and support evidence-based decision-making for sustainable urban development. Key components of the study include the development of a methodology for data collection, preprocessing, image analysis, and interpretation of results. By integrating remote sensing data with Geographic Information System (GIS) technology, the project aims to create detailed land use maps, detect changes over time, and analyze spatial patterns within urban areas. These analyses will help in identifying areas of urban expansion, land use conflicts, environmental degradation, and potential risks associated with urban development. Furthermore, the research will explore the application of machine learning algorithms and artificial intelligence techniques to enhance the accuracy of land use classification, change detection, and predictive modeling. By incorporating these advanced analytical tools, the study aims to improve the efficiency and effectiveness of monitoring land use changes in urban areas, thereby providing valuable information for urban planners, policymakers, and environmental researchers. Overall, the project on the "Application of Remote Sensing Techniques for Monitoring Land Use Changes in Urban Areas" represents a significant contribution to the field of geospatial science and urban planning. By harnessing the power of remote sensing technology, the research endeavors to provide a comprehensive understanding of urban dynamics, support sustainable urban development practices, and promote informed decision-making for the betterment of urban environments and communities.
